There are some very fine state judges in this world. There are also some state judges very in over their heads in this world. Charles Harder has made a career out of finding the latter — as the demise of Gawker shows — and he may have found another winner!

Judge Hal Greenwald of Dutchess County, New York just granted Harder the order he tried to get in New York City: a prior restraint blocking the publication of Mary Trump’s new book, “Too Much and Never Enough: How My Family Created the World’s Most Dangerous Man.” (affiliate link). At least temporarily.

Harder, representing presidential brother Robert Trump in a failed effort to keep Donald’s tiny hands clean in this drama, secured a temporary restraining order barring Mary Trump and Simon & Schuster from publishing the book and ordering them to appear to show cause that he shouldn’t convert this into a preliminary injunction.

That sounds like a procedural mouthful because it requires a good deal of gymnastics to pretend this isn’t a flatly unconstitutional prior restraint, but Judge Greenwald is going for the gold in this order. At least he can see his name printed next to Ted Boutros for a couple weeks.

But seriously, how does anyone with a passing grasp of their law school studies authorize a prior restraint? According to some ratings from people who’ve appeared before him, folks don’t exactly laud Judge Greenwald’s acumen:
